Case Summary: 1329/2025 State of Maharashtra v. Vinod Ramjatan Kathavas Respondent Vinod Ramjatan Kathavas was found guilty of driving under the influence of alcohol in violation of Section 185 of the Motor Vehicles Act on 10.01.2025. The National Public Interest Litigation Court (Lok Adalat) at Savner, Nagpur convicted the accused and sentenced him to a fine of ₹1,000 with simple imprisonment of 15 days in default of fine payment. Additionally, his driving license was suspended under Section 20(1)(2) of the Motor Vehicles Act, rendering him unfit to operate a motor vehicle.
